摘要:目的为了解中蒙边境蜱传疾病病原体携带情况,对2010年中蒙联合监测小组在内蒙古乌拉特中旗甘其毛都口岸地区采集的162只亚东璃眼蜱进行病原体检测。方法采用RT-PCR法检测蜱标本中的森林脑炎病毒、克里米亚-刚果出血热病毒、布尼亚病毒,PCR方法检测蜱标本中的伯氏疏螺旋体、西伯利亚立克次体、贝氏柯克斯体,嗜吞噬细胞无形体。结果森林脑炎病毒、克里米亚-刚果出血热病毒、布尼亚病毒、嗜吞噬细胞无形体检测结果均为阴性,PCR方法检出5例伯氏疏螺旋体、3例西伯利亚立克次体、16例贝氏柯克斯体,检出率分别为3.7%、2.2%和11.9%,并发现2例伯氏疏螺旋体和贝氏柯克斯体复合感染的情况。结论中蒙边境地区蜱携带伯氏疏螺旋体、贝氏柯克斯体和西伯利亚立克次体等病原体,应有针对性地加强当地蜱类和蜱传疾病的监测和防控。

Abstract: Objective To test for the presence of tick-borne pathogens in 162 adultticks(Hyalomma asiaticum kozlovi)collected at Ganqimaodu portsbetween Sino-Mongolia border in 2010. Methods RT-PCR was proceeded to detect tick borne encephalitis virus(TBEV), Crimean-Congo haemorrhagic fever virus (CCHF),Bunyaviruses; PCR was proceeded to detect Borrelia,Rickettsiasibirica,Coxiella burnetii, Anaplasma phagocytophilum from RNA andDNA derived from ticks respectively. Results RT-PCR and PCR results of TBEV, CCHF, Bunyaviruses and Anaplasmaphagocytophilum were all negative , Borrelia was identified in 3.7%of ticks(5/162), Rickettsia sibirica was identified in 2.2% ofticks(3/162),Coxiella burnetii was identified in 11.9% ofticks(16/162), Borrelia and Coxiella burnetii were found coexist intwo ticks. Conclusion These findings showan active role of ticks in maintaining Borrelia, Rickettsiasibirica,Coxiella burnetii in the borders regions betweenSino-Mongolia, It is necessary to strengthen tick-borne diseasessurveillance in this region.
